Who You Are:

We are seeking a Junior Proprietary Trader to join our newly established Abu Dhabi office. This is a foundational hire and an opportunity to help shape our regional trading presence. The role sits at the intersection of discretionary trading and quantitative analysis ideal for someone who combines strong market intuition with technical depth in data analysis modeling and systematic strategy development.

The successful candidate will work closely with senior traders to run and manage risk across crypto assets and global index products using both spot and non-linear derivative products as well as assist in developing new strategies and contribute to the ongoing buildout of our trading and pricing infrastructure.

3>What You’ll Do:
  • Support senior traders in managing proprietary books across equity index and volatility products (options futures and structured derivatives)
  • Develop and enhance trading strategies with a focus on volatility and relative value opportunities
  • Build maintain and improve pricing risk management and trade analytics tools in Python and SQL
  • Perform quantitative research to identify new sources of alpha and improve execution and hedging efficiency
  • Assist in risk and scenario analysis to support portfolio management decisions
  • Contribute to daily market color trade idea generation and cross-asset collaboration within the global macro and volatility teams
  • Help shape infrastructure and data processes for the Abu Dhabi office as a first local analytical and trading hire
What We’re Looking For:
  • At least 1 years trading or market making experience at a financial institution
  • Basic knowledge of derivatives
  • General understanding of financial plumbing across different asset classes
  • Strong data science skills a plus (python database work concurrent processes parallel computation etc.)
  • Experience implementing large language models into internal tools and processes a plus
  • Bachelors or Masters degree in a quantitative discipline such as Mathematics Physics Computer Science Engineering or Finance
  • Demonstrated experience building or working with trading infrastructure risk systems or pricing models
  • Proactive and curious mindset with strong attention to detail and intellectual rigor
  • Excellent communication and teamwork skills; ability to operate in a lean entrepreneurial environment
